The field of interventional cardiology has undergone rapid and spectacular transformation. In the last decade alone, we have witnessed the evolution of coronary, structural and peripheral interventions, including transcatheter aortic valve replacement (TAVR), novel mechanical support devices for high-risk percutaneous coronary interventions (PCI), bioabsorbable coronary scaffolds, as well as new catheter-based therapies for venous thromboembolic disease, alternative arterial access approaches for critical limb ischemia, and drug-eluting technology for endovascular arterial interventions. Our field has benefited from inspirational and innovative leaders like Drs. Gruentzig, Judkins and Hildner who have propelled us forward with their spirit, creativity and vision. Although the future of our specialty is bright, it is not without its challenges. We live in an era of ongoing health care reform, stricter industry relations policies, and fewer resources to support academic medicine. Now, more than ever, we need strong leaders to help develop a system that works not just for physicians, policymakers and payors but, importantly, for our patients. Emerging young leaders, mentored by current societal and organizational leadership, are needed on multiple fronts—to advance a culture of technological innovation, research, education, advocacy and quality, so that we may continue to “save and enhance patients’ lives.” How do we identify individuals with great leadership potential? How do we help them acquire and hone the tools necessary to become tomorrow's leaders? How do we help them find and choose paths toward leadership? In 2010, rather than passively waiting for “born leaders” to declare themselves, the Society for Cardiovascular Angiography and Interventions (SCAI) proposed to the American College of Cardiology (ACC) and the Cardiovascular Research Foundation (CRF) that we embark on a novel, active approach and launched the Emerging Leader Mentorship (ELM) Program. The idea was simple yet bold: To identify early career interventionalists proactively, and by doing so, create an interventional cardiology leadership pipeline. The three organizations, by combining their efforts, hoped to inspire these individuals to achieve greater goals, motivating them and giving them the tools needed to realize their full leadership potential. Inspired by the words of John F. Kennedy, Jr., “Efforts and courage are not enough without purpose and direction”; ELM would provide this “purpose” and “direction” to our young leaders. The ELM program sought to tap into the large pool of young, talented and willing individuals who were not yet fully engaged in a leadership capacity. The potential talent pool was to include early career interventional cardiologists from a variety of practice settings. Ten to twelve ELM Fellows, selected through a formal application process, would embark upon two years of intense leadership training. At its inception, the training program included pairing with established leaders who would serve as mentors, and invitations to serve on organizational committees and/or as faculty in scientific programs. Iterated over time, the program now includes opportunities to participate in a number of formal training and satellite sessions on topics such as professional societal history and vision and prospective leaders are taught about health care reform, ethical and effective industry relations, media relations, the Food and Drug Administration (FDA) and the Centers for Medicare & Medicaid Services (CMS) approval process, political advocacy, professional education and scholarship, and how to succeed in various practice settings. A variety of noteworthy speakers have presented material on the changing landscape of interventional cardiology and the relationships between academia, the private sector and government. As an example, at the ACC Annual Scientific Sessions 2016, ELM fellows participated in a pivotal Q&A session with a distinguished panel of experts including Dr. Robert Califf (FDA Commissioner) and Dr. Charles Simonton (Chief Medical Officer, Abbott Vascular). In addition, there have been several planned trips to the ACC Heart House, SCAI headquarters in Washington, DC and CRF in New York City. The ELM fellows have had the opportunity to interact with faculty and staff, provide input and strategize for future meetings, and develop ways to engage younger faculty and fellows-in-training. To date, three classes—including 34 ELM fellows—have participated in the program. Many have already assumed prominent leadership positions at their institutions or within the interventional community. The application process for the ELM program begins in the Fall on a two-year cycle. Candidates must be 3-8 years out of interventional cardiology fellowship training and can be in either private practice or an academic setting, and from either an adult or pediatric field. At least one fellow specializing in pediatric interventions is selected each cycle. Selection has historically been competitive, with a steering committee carefully selecting less than 10% of candidates. An added value of applying to the ELM program is that the SCAI ELM committee provides guidance and mentorship to those who expressed an interest even if not selected as ELM Fellows. We are extremely proud of the ELM program and the way in which ELM fellows contribute to the initiatives of our professional societies and organizations. In a recently conducted survey of ELM fellows, aimed at quantitatively assessing the impact of the ELM program and identifying potential areas of improvement (Figure), ELM fellows were asked if they would recommend the program to colleagues with leadership potential. The overwhelming response was “yes”, weighted average 9.5 (0/no-10/yes scale). When ELM fellows were asked to reflect about the program and the best features of the program, the feedback was incredibly positive: “networking and professional development”, “enabled me to identify the best way forward”, “becoming a part of SCAI family and contributing to its growth”, “building relationships with new colleagues and friends”, “camaraderie”. The feedback from the mentors and ELM fellows has been an important driving force to continuously improve the program as it has evolved over the last 6 years. New initiatives include the creation of regional SCAI-RITE teaching courses, establishment of an ELM FIT track with mentorship by the exiting class of ELM Fellows, and the creation of 2-year ELM research track fellow positions with financial support. The success of the program has been fostered by the great collaboration between various stakeholders and visionary senior leaders within SCAI, ACC, and CRF, as well as the unwavering support from our partners in industry through educational grants.
